Here’s how to get free tickets to Day 1 of the Acura Grand Prix of Long Beach

The 2023 Acura Grand Prix of Long Beach is a month away and, once again, race fans have the chance to get into Day 1 for free — if they read their local paper.

The Grand Prix, Long Beach’s biggest annual party and one of the marquee events of the NTT IndyCare Series calendar, will return to the city’s downtown from April 14 to 16.

The eponymous Acura Grand Prix of Long Beach will take place, as usual, on the final day. But the entire weekend will be filled with various motorsports attractions, music and myriad other entertainment options.

Up to 180,000 people combined usually attend the Grand Prix over its three-day run. Tickets for the 2023 iteration are on sale now.

But print readers can nab a free general admission ticket for Friday, April 14, by checking inside one of the 11 daily newspapers owned by the Southern California News Group on select days.

The Free Friday promotion, which has a $38 value, will run inside the news section of the daily newspapers every Friday and Sunday until April 14. The next opporunity to get the free ticket is Friday, March 17.

The other days are March 19, 24, 26 and 31, and April 2, 7, 9 and 14.

The papers in which the promotion will appear are The Press-Telegram, the Daily Breeze, the Los Angeles Daily News, the Pasadena Star-News, the Whittier Daily News, the San Gabriel Valley Tribune, the Orange County Register, the Inland Valley Daily Bulletin, the San Bernardino Sun, the Riverside Press-Enterprise and the Redlands Daily Facts.

Jim Michaelian, the president and CEO of the Grand Prix Association of Long Beach, said on Wednesday, March 15, that the Free Friday promotion is a great opportunity for both ardent race fans who would like to attend the first day for free and those who have never attended the Grand Prix — but are curious about what it’s like.

“We’re delighted to have the Southern California News Group back as an Acura Grand Prix of Long Beach sponsor, which is offering the opportunity for print readers to participate in the Free Friday, April 14, promotion,” Michaelian said. “That day has a full schedule that provides the opportunity to see all six series that will compete that weekend.”

The first day of the Grand Prix will comprise practice runs for all six racing series — from IndyCars to those that drift — and qualifying for some events.

But those with general admission tickets can also checkout the lifestyle expo, the family fun zone and an exotic car paddock. Visitors can also chow down at food truck row or other vendors set up along the concourse, which envelops the Long Beach Convention  Entertainment & Convention Center, Rainbow Lagoon Park, The Pike and Shoreline Drive.
